Compare Bel Air South to Clarksburg

This post compares Bel Air South, Maryland to Clarksburg, Maryland across various dimensions, including population, median income, median age, percentage of housing that is rental, percent of households with kids, and other demographics.

Dimension Bel Air South (CDP) Clarksburg (CDP)
Population 48,060 22,100
Income (median) $64,847 $84,728
Home Value (median) $272,600 $454,500
White 83% 35%
Black 8% 17%
Asian 4% 35%
With Kids 35% 61%
Age (median) 39 34
Rentals 21% 14%

Questions and Answers:

Q: Which is more populated, Bel Air South or Clarksburg?
A: Bel Air South has a larger population count than Clarksburg: 48060 compared with 22100 total people.

Q: Do incomes tend to be higher in Bel Air South or in Clarksburg?
A: Incomes are on average lower in Bel Air South.

Q: Are homes more expensive in Bel Air South or Clarksburg?
A: Homes tend to be much less expensive in Bel Air South.

Q: Which has a higher percentage of housing rental units?
A: Bel Air South does. The percentage of rentals differs quite a bit: 21% for Bel Air South versus 14% for Clarksburg.
